The gem faceting machine market moves at a steady pace with the valuation reaching US$ 849.8 million in 2024. The market is on its way to experience a substantial rise and the value is predicted to reach US$ 1,270 million by 2034. The CAGR of 4.10% from 2024 to 2034, reflects a steady sales of gem faceting machines.
The demand for customized gemstones has been facilitated by peoples’ desire for personalized and bespoke jewelry which has attracted more customers into this segment.
The luxury goods market is expanding on account of increasing disposable incomes and changing consumer tastes. The demand for high-quality faceted gems arises from their inclusion in luxury jewelry and accessories. Consequently, luxury brands are spending money on innovative designs and materials necessitating advanced gem faceting machines that could manufacture detailed and beautiful cuts thereby boosting sales in this market.

Principles of the circular economy are increasingly taking place in the gem faceting industry; today, attention is more drawn towards the recycling and upcycling of gemstones. These manufacturers take care of their waste and make a contribution to environmental sustenance from the reusing of gemstone offcuts and recycled material by producing a piece of distinctive jewelry.
Gemstones are now incorporating nano-coating technology to make them more durable, scratch-resistant, and shiny. For example, a layer of the thinnest layer of protective coating at a nanoscale thickness will enable gem cutters to improve the look and life of their gemstone-based jewelry products as demanded by consumers for a long-lasting, low-maintenance product.
The hybrid gem-cutting machine combines traditional craftsmanship with modern technology and, therefore, is gaining popularity among most jewelers. The gemstone cutting processes are integrated with these machines manually and by automation, respectively, resulting in precision and customization of the cut gemstone at the same time, allowing for bulk production and efficiency in the faceting process.

Semi-automatic machines have a significant sway over the gem faceting machine market, with an estimated share of 40.50%. The fact that tips the balance in their favor is their combination of automation and manual control, which proves to be rather handy for manufacturers who look for precision with flexibility.
This has made the segment of semi-automatic machines grow remarkably, buoyed by technological improvements that make them even more efficient, and still, with that, retain the required accuracy in the process of gemstone manufacturing.
Leading the semi-automatic machines to steadily increase their share among manufacturers is the fact that they are capable of simplifying operations without at all cutting down on quality. In contrast, semi-automatic machines are flexible and thus have a high degree of adaptability to the market because of the varying production needs.
Gemstone manufacturers are projected to hold a notable market share of 55.70% in 2024. Gemstone manufacturers lead due to the rising demand for customized and precision-engineered machinery. This is reflected in the requirements for processing gemstones.
This growth and diversification in the gemstone industry dictate the terms that manufacturers look for specially manufactured equipment that meets various production demands. Further buoyed by the growing popularity of products that are based on gemstones, it is expected that the position of gemstone manufacturers gets further solidified as some of the principal driving forces in the gem faceting machine market.
Country | United States |
---|---|
CAGR till 2034 | 4.40% |
Over the forecast period, the United States gem faceting machine market is expected to grow at a CAGR of 4.40%. This can be attributed to the fact that it has well-known and developed jewelry and gemstone industries in the world.
These industries have over time been using faceted gemstones of high quality which creates a constant need for better and more reliable gem faceting machines. It is this emphasis on accuracy that propels innovation within America’s market. Nevertheless, America’s market may lag behind emerging markets such as China or India because there are still enough laborers with skills.
Country | United Kingdom |
---|---|
CAGR till 2034 | 4.90% |
The United Kingdom gem faceting machine market is projected to rise at a CAGR of 4.90% during the forecast period. In general, this country may not be as large as some other areas but it has its unique development story. Small-scale artisanal jewelry design has become popular, in addition, customers increasingly prefer customized jewelry made from precious stones.
All these factors contribute to wider applications for various types of gem faceting machines that include compact models suitable for amateurs as well as sophisticated devices used by professionals in the field. Unlike other regions focusing on large-scale manufacturing, small-scale machinery is likely to continue experiencing growth in the United Kingdom market.
Country | China |
---|---|
CAGR till 2034 | 4.40% |
China is booming in the gem faceting machine market with a CAGR of 4.40% through 2034. This could be due to the expansion in the domestic jewelry industry and a rise in middle-class with increased disposable income. At the same time, with the increasing demand for all kinds of luxury goods, especially jewelry, the sales of gem faceting machines are anticipated to rise.
Such demands are likely to make more variants of machines available on the shelf, ranging from the affordable ones meant for hobbyist users to the sophisticated and complex ones meant for high volume in production.
Unlike in mature markets like the United States, manufacturers in China are likely to cater to the demands by offering more affordable machines in an expanded range of choices along with top-tier precision machines designed for high-volume production.
Country | Japan |
---|---|
CAGR till 2034 | 4.70% |
Japan exhibits a unique gem faceting machine sector. Due to their deeply attached artisanship and great respect for high-quality in precious gemstones, the Japanese market has projected a CAGR of 4.70% until 2034. This growth has a mix of fascinating factors attached to it. Coexisted with this adoption of advanced, technology-driven machines, this continually demanded traditional faceting techniques handed down through the ages of skilled artisans.
Unlike countries like the United States or Europe, which may be leaning towards automation and its functionality, Japanese manufacturers can be more focused on delivering tailored offerings for those who love tedium when hand-faceting and at the same time use highly advanced ones that give excellent precision and efficiency.
Country | India |
---|---|
CAGR till 2034 | 5.30% |
Among the countries analyzed, the most outstanding is the growth potential of India, projected at a CAGR of 5.30% until 2034. India has a huge workforce of gem cutters, who are skilled and add tradition to already high expertise in this area.
This pool of skilled labor lays a firm base for market expansion. Furthermore, domestic consumption in the country is also increasing, and there is an increasing demand for gemstones, followed by the growing middle class and an increased taste for luxury items, including jewelry.
In addition, the Indian government's efforts to increase the growth of the Indian gem and jewelry industry and further entice both domestic and international investments add to the push for the market. All these confluence factors, therefore, place India in a position that has the potential for a great rise in the gem faceting machine industry market.
Further, the emerging pace of adoption of automation features in India is poised to grow. This expansion may be even greater than in some developed countries like the United States or the United Kingdom since players are focusing on the enhancement of efficiency in the country.

Although the gem faceting machine industry is mostly controlled by big players, nowadays, startup-driven innovation is taking over this industry. In developed markets like the United States and Europe, startups go after customers who make jewelry out of hobbies and as an art form.
They create small, ergonomic machines that anyone can afford, raising a new wave of gemstone lovers. Also, these new businesses take the lead in such high-tech integration as AI-powered design assistance and 3D printing for rapid prototyping.
The rising demand for eco-friendly practices encourages startups to focus on recyclable materials in gem faceting equipment and energy-efficient designs. Emerging economies such as China and India are now home to startups in the jewelry industry that are catering to the gap in the local manufacturing industry. At this stage, attention is likely to be paid to the creation of machines producing at high volumes and low costs.
The industry is prosperous on the foundation of the players who are established. They have succeeded in establishing themselves as providers of dependable, high-precision gear that is suitable for professional lapidaries and large-scale production.
The dominating companies in this field include Ultra Tec, R.L. Hall & W.P. Hall, as well as Jarvi Tool (USA), Maschinenbau Kern (Germany), and EGIL (Italy), which have been running the business for years. They care about durability, advanced features, and outstanding customer service which have set them apart from the rest and they have been doing well in developed markets such as the USA and Europe.
